Significance of Regimen
The term "regimen" has distinct meanings in different contexts. In Indian history, it denotes a systematic plan or schedule aimed at physical fitness and training. In a scientific context, "regimen" refers to a prescribed course of treatment for infections such as chikungunya and dengue, including specific drug dosages and schedules. Additionally, it applies to chemotherapy treatment plans, outlining the necessary medications and administration strategies.
